Facebook: HipHop for PHP

Category : PHP, Technology

Facebook officially announced the project, titled HipHop, this morning and confirmed that it would be released as open source this evening.

Facebook has been working on a PHP compiler that will increase speed by around 80% and offer a just-in-time (JIT) compilation engine that will offer a number of advantages.

Less CPU means fewer servers, which means less overhead. This project has had a tremendous impact on Facebook

HipHop for PHP isn’t technically a compiler itself, it is a source code transformer. HipHop programmatically transforms your PHP source code into highly optimized C++ and then uses g++ to compile it.

HipHop executes the source code in a semantically equivalent manner and sacrifices some rarely used features — such as eval() — in exchange for improved performance.

HipHop includes a code transformer, a reimplementation of PHP’s runtime system, and a rewrite of many common PHP Extensions to take advantage of these performance optimizations.

Automated highway system

2

Category : Technology

An automated highway system (AHS) or Smart Road is a proposed intelligent transportation system technology designed to provide for driverless cars on specific rights-of-way. It is most often touted as a means of traffic congestion relief, since it drastically reduces following distances and thus allows more cars to occupy a given stretch of road.

How it works

In one scheme, the roadway has magnetized stainless-steel spikes driven one meter apart in its center[citation needed]. The car senses the spikes to measure its speed and locate the center of the lane. Furthermore, the spikes can have either magnetic north or magnetic south facing up. The roadway thus has small amounts of digital data describing interchanges, recommended speeds, etc.

The cars have power steering and automatic speed controls, which are controlled by a computer.

The cars organize themselves into platoons of eight to twenty-five cars. The platoons drive themselves a meter apart, so that air resistance is minimized. The distance between platoons is the conventional braking distance. If anything goes wrong, the maximum number of harmed cars should be one platoon.

Oracle to Buy Sun for $7.4 Billion After IBM Withdraws Bid

Category : Information, Technology

Oracle Corp. agreed to buy Sun Microsystems Inc. for about $7.4 billion in cash, stepping in afte International Business Machines Corp.’s talks to purchase the server maker collapsed. 

The acquisition probably will add $1.5 billion to Oracle’s operating profit, excluding some items, in the first year.The purchase will give Oracle Sun’s Java programming language and Solaris operating system software, which works with its database programs. The takeover also marks the company’s entry into the server-computer market, allowing it to challenge IBM in that business and sell more products for corporate data rooms that run networks and Web sites.

IBM was in takeover discussions with Sun in the past month, with negotiations breaking down over price, according to people familiar with the situation.

How Can Vista Out Run XP On A 512 MB Computer?

Category : Technology

By Kok Choon Kow

Many people think that Vista will never out run XP on a 512 MB computer. With some proper tuning, your Vista is absolutely faster than XP on a computer with the memory of 512 MB and above, just follow the 5 simple steps outline here.

Step #1 – Strip everything.

Bring your Vista on a diet plan, use vLite to generate a stripped down version of the original installer, you should lose as many things as possible, including driver and unwanted hardware support. If you can strip Vista until fit on one CD (600 MB or less), you are done!

Step #2 – Disable excessive services.

Do some study and disable all unwanted services, as many as possible . You should have stripped 1/3 of the services on the installer, now you have to disable another half and make Vista as tiny as possible.

Step #3 - Disable theme services and use classic menu.

You need classic interface to save your resources for application. Classical menu is very fast and smooth to use.

Step #4 – Use memory optimizer.

Vista will try to cache any application, you need memory optimizer to free the memory for application as much as possible. Memory optimizer can be obtained freely and easily, just types “memory optimizer” in any search engine, you should be able to download.

Step #5 – Use Process Tamer.

This tiny program will continuously monitor your programs, any program you are currently running, foreground or background, then set it to lower priority and free more resources for other application.

If you perform these 5 steps correctly, your Vista is definitely faster than XP on the same machine, try it today, and if you are not sure what to tune, get a copy of “Unleash Vista Power Advance Guide” before doing anything.

Google Web Services With Google App Engine

1

Category : Technology

Google isn’t just talking about hosting applications in the cloud any more. Tonight at 9pm PT they’re launching Google App Engine (Update: The site is live), an ambitious new project that offers a full-stack, hosted, automatically scalable web application platform. It consists of Python application servers, BigTable database access (anticipated here and here) and GFS data store services.At first blush this is a full on competitor to the suite of web services offered by Amazon, including S3 (storage), EC2 (virtual servers) and SimpleDB (database).

Unlike Amazon Web Services’ loosely coupled architecture, which consists of several essentially independent services that can optionally be tied together by developers, Google’s architecture is more unified but less flexible. For example, it is possible with Amazon to use their storage service S3 independently of any other services, while with Google using their BigTable service will require writing and deploying a Python script to their app servers, one that creates a web-accessible interface to BigTable.

What this all means: Google App Engine is designed for developers who want to run their entire application stack, soup to nuts, on Google resources. Amazon, by contrast, offers more of an a la carte offering with which developers can pick and choose what resources they want to use.

Developers simply upload their Python code to Google, launch the application, and can monitor usage and other metrics via a multi-platform desktop application.

More details from Google:

Today we’re announcing a preview release of Google App Engine, an application-hosting tool that developers can use to build scalable web apps on top of Google’s infrastructure. The goal is to make it easier for web developers to build and scale applications, instead of focusing on system administration and maintenance.

Leveraging Google App Engine, developers can:

  • Write code once and deploy. Provisioning and configuring multiple machines for web serving and data storage can be expensive and time consuming. Google App Engine makes it easier to deploy web applications by dynamically providing computing resources as they are needed. Developers write the code, and Google App Engine takes care of the rest.
  • Absorb spikes in traffic. When a web app surges in popularity, the sudden increase in traffic can be overwhelming for applications of all sizes, from startups to large companies that find themselves rearchitecting their databases and entire systems several times a year. With automatic replication and load balancing, Google App Engine makes it easier to scale from one user to one million by taking advantage of Bigtable and other components of Google’s scalable infrastructure.
  • Easily integrate with other Google services. It’s unnecessary and inefficient for developers to write components like authentication and e-mail from scratch for each new application. Developers using Google App Engine can make use of built-in components and Google’s broader library of APIs that provide plug-and-play functionality for simple but important features.

Google App Engine: The Limitations

The service is launching in beta and has a number of limitations.

First, only the first 10,000 developers to sign up for the beta will be allowed to deploy applications.

The service is completely free during the beta period, but there are ceilings on usage. Applications cannot use more than 500 MB of total storage, 200 million megacycles/day CPU time, and 10 GB bandwidth (both ways) per day. We’re told this equates to about 5M pageviews/mo for the typical web app. After the beta period, those ceilings will be removed, but developers will need to pay for any overage. Google has not yet set pricing for the service.

One current limitation is a requirement that applications be written in Python, a popular scripting language for building modern web apps (Ruby and PHP are among others widely used). Google says that Python is just the first supported language, and that the entire infrastructure is designed to be language neutral. Google’s initial focus on Python makes sense because they use Python internally as their scripting language (and they hired Python creator Guido van Rossum in 2005).

Google Talk Lab Edition

Category : Technology

Google released a new version of their instant messenger. Called Google Talk Labs Edition, this version is a desktop application which however looks just like Google’s existing web chat application. Besides chat, this program also includes notifications for Gmail, Google Calendar and Orkut.

GlobalLogic Version 1.0(SM) Overview

Category : Technology

After a stint in product management at a startup helping several Fortune 1000 companies implement its ‘visionary’ SaaS (Software as a Service) on-demand platform, Sachin Saxena decided to redefine his own course – help new startups. His specialty is in launching software products, but he missed the exhilaration of helping young technology companies realize their potential.

Saxena, now 42, had worked at or consulted for several startups. He has seen several entrepreneurs spend virtually all of their time wrestling with the implications of the accelerating pace of work and life. They try to navigate the turbulent waters of the economy with a business plan that is as sustainable as a raft made of popsicle sticks. “So many startups have great technology but no real go-to-market plan or a strategy,” says Saxena, who wanted to reach out to them. They think, ”We’ve got this cool product, so we can’t fail.” But it takes a lot more than a cool product to build a company.

Moreover this is an age of stiff competition and changing business models, where startups are usually faced with a multitude of challenges to build their new enterprises from ideas on a napkin. Some of the common challenges for startup companies include establishing a product development team, lack of financial support, and overcoming the lack of infrastructure and processes for product development, and an inability to rapidly plug into ancillary, yet critical, technology and go-to-market partners. The challenges faced by established technology companies that are trying to launch a new software product or enter a new market are also similar. Although, unlike startup entrepreneurs, established companies often struggle to competitively launch new products due to slower internal processes and structures.

Building software products is not something new to GlobalLogic. With compounded annual revenue growth averaging at over 90 percent in the past four years and nearly 3,000 employees, the company has been providing software product development services to both startup and established technology companies since 2000. The company offers deep experience across the full product development lifecycle for the following technology domains: mobile, telecom, VoIP, Web 2.0, open source, SaaS, financial, business intelligence, and quality assurance. The company has built up significant credibility realized from helping its clients rapidly launch nearly 1,000 innovative software products over the past seven years. Its new initiative, called GlobalLogic Version 1.0(SM), is to help technology companies address unique challenges they face while engineering and launching their version 1.0 products. The time factor
Four months: That’s the narrow window of opportunity that a would-be Web 2.0 entrepreneur has to transform an idea into an actual product that’s available on the Web, insists Saxena. “Shorter time to market is the biggest advantage that startups have over their competitors,” he explains. “Put simply, it’s four months – or the game is over. If you have an idea but ponder over it for half a year, you might as well forget about it. On the Internet, if you can then you must; because if you don’t, someone else will.”

“You can always get more money, but you can never get more time.” It’s a credo that is repeated frequently by the technology entrepreneurs who partner with GlobalLogic – many of whom gladly give up equity in their companies for the chance to slice weeks or months off their product development and product marketing plans.

An ex-CEO of a public company had an idea that could use ‘social tools’ to provide better job matches for both active and passive job seekers. He had even managed to raise funds leveraging his past business success. He engaged a firm in the U.S. to execute his idea and at the end of six months all he had to show for his effort was a 40-page Microsoft Word document detailing the product specs. He had lost a considerable amount of time during which, to his chagrin, a competing product launch took place. He quickly turned to GlobalLogic and, within a month of partnering, had gotten a working system in place that he could use to invite users to give feedback. “Time waits for none,” insists Saxena. “If you don’t do it now, the opportunity will be gone forever.”

Phases
But the real magic begins as entrepreneurs working with GlobalLogic’s Version 1.0 offering get initiated into the Agile development process – GlobalLogic’s philosophy of time, which aims to take entrepreneurs and their ideas through a series of JAD sessions and iterations. “GlobalLogic Velocity™ is an attempt to apply Agile software development methodologies to the chaos of the earliest stage of a startup, and thereby gear toward the rapid launch of a quality product,” says Manish Rathi, Head of GlobalLogic Version 1.0 Delivery. Velocity is GlobalLogic’s open-source based method and platform for working with clients to optimize distributed software.

With time to market and quality being critical to the success of the startup, a well-defined engagement model is a key aspect. “The Version 1.0 engagement model involves six distinct development phases that include business plan and vision, storyboard, visualization, architect and release plan, alpha and beta release and version 1.0 product release,” explains Rathi. The engagement model is conceived keeping in mind the often overlooked elements – usability and branding.

In the first stage, GlobalLogic’s product management and usability experts work with the entrepreneur to clarify his or her business model and craft the product strategy. This period of reflection may sound as if you’re slowing down to go faster. But, according to Saxena it is absolutely critical: “It doesn’t matter how fast you run if you’re not heading toward the finish line.”

All of these discussions and decisions are captured in their Velocity Platform which functions as an electronic whiteboard. This provides their clients and partners with continuous visibility and iterative control. The company works collaboratively with the partners to determine the multiple intermediate milestones (iterations) required to meet a realistic product launch date. By creating a virtual extension of a partner’s operations the company delivers a more familiar and consistent work environment that will facilitate a faster and more efficient product release.

“For every iteration, we agree on a pre-defined set of goals for a weekly or monthly release cycle,” says Rathi.

Short design and conceptualization cycles, short development and release cycles, and ongoing reviews and communications ensure that partners have both the right level of control and the opportunity to correct or stay the course for the product launch.

“Besides, there is room for flexibility in the engagement model. Sometimes when a startup lands a customer or receives funding, it would like to move at a faster pace. Alternatively, it would like to stay steady or cool off”, explains Rathi.

“The real characteristic of the GlobalLogic Version 1.0 offering is in aligning to the partner’s goals and working with them toward their next step,” notes Saxena.
